It defines the new register offsets and bitfield mappings required for the A733, which slightly differs from the older `sun6i` series. Changes: - New register macros for A733 interrupt enable `DMA_IRQ_EN_A733` and status `DMA_IRQ_STAT_A733`. - New `SRC_HIGH_ADDR_32G` and `DST_HIGH_ADDR_32G` macro to handle the 32G high-address field in the LLI. - Implemented `sun6i_dma_set_addr_a733` and A733-specific interrupt register accessors. - Added `sun60i_a733_dma_config`, which ties all the refactored functionality together for this specific hardware.
